How much do part time mail room j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 1,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time mail room in Portland, OR is $19.28,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.83 and $21.39 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a part time mail room job?

Part time mail room jobs involve sorting, distributing, and managing incoming and outgoing mail and packages within an organization. Employees in these roles may also be responsible for operating mailroom equipment, maintaining records, and ensuring that mail is delivered promptly to the correct departments or individuals. These positions typically require organ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to work efficiently, often during set shifts that do not require full-time hours. Part time mail room roles are common in large offices, universities, and corporate environments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time mail room clerk?

To thrive as a Part Time Mail Room Clerk, you need attention to detail, basic organizational skills,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with mail sorting machines, postage meters, and inventory tracking systems is often required. Reliability, time management, and effective communication set exceptional candidates apart. These skills are vital to ensure accurate, timely, and secure handling of all incoming and outgoing mail within an organization.

What are some common challenges faced by part-time mail room staff, and how can they be managed effectively?

Part-time mail room staff often encounter challenges such as managing high volumes of incoming and outgoing mail, prioritizing urgent deliveries, and maintaining organization in a fast-paced environment. Effective time management, attention to detail, and strong communication skills are essential for keeping processes efficient and error-free. Collaborating closely with team members and following established protocols can help ensure timely distribution and minimize misplaced items, making the mail room run smoothly even during busy periods.

How to get a job in a part time mail room?

To get a part-time mail room job, candidates should have good organizational skills, attention to detail, and basic knowledge of mail handling procedures. Applying directly to companies with mail room positions, preparing a simple resume highlighting relevant skills, and demonstrating reliability can improve chances of hiring. Some roles may require physical stamina and the ability to operate basic equipment like carts or scanners.
